Subject: [PATCH RESEND 10/10] drm/todo: remove task for idr_init_base()

All IDRs in the DRM core and drivers which are applicable for using
idr_init_base() over idr_init() should be set up to use a proper base in
order to avoid unnecessary tree walks.

-idr_init_base()
----------------
-
-DRM core&drivers uses a lot of idr (integer lookup directories) for mapping
-userspace IDs to internal objects, and in most places ID=0 means NULL and hence
-is never used. Switching to idr_init_base() for these would make the idr more
-efficient.
